Durable Power of Attorney for Healthcare Decisions
Who do you trust to make healthcare decisions? A Durable Power of
Attorney for Healthcare Decisions is your written appointment of
the person who makes health care decisions on your behalf. The Durable
Power of Attorney for Healthcare Decisions may be very specific
as to different types of life sustaining treatments you may authorize.
The person you appoint is not permitted to consent to commitment
or placement in a mental health treatment or facility, convulsive
treatment psychosurgery, sterilization or abortion. If you are lacking
a Durable Power of Attorney for Healthcare Decisions to provide
guidance to family and health care providers as to your wishes,
decisions about your health care may be made for you by others.
The individual making healthcare decisions for you may or may not
be aware of your wishes concerning treatment. If you have a Durable
Power of Attorney for Healthcare Decisions, it will assure that
your wishes will be carried out. The Durable Power of Attorney for

Specific Durable Power of Attorney
A Specific Durable Limited Power of Attorney allows someone to act
in your stead for a specific purpose or purposes, such as to purchase
a specific property, execute a certain document, or operate a particular
business. Some parties may require a Specific Durable Power of Attorney
because it is drawn for a specific purpose and may be considered
to be a more reliable measure of the actual intent. Also, the powers
granted to the person acting on your behalf will continue in effect
even if you become incapacitated or lack sufficient mental competence
to handle your own affairs. The Specific Durable Power of Attorney

Memorandum of Trust
Do you want your Trust to be a matter of public record? You may
need evidence of your Trust in order to open a bank account or to
transfer ownership of real estate or a vehicle to or from the
Trust. The Memorandum of Trust is prepared by Spiegel & Utrera,
P.A. and executed by the Trustee(s). For privacy, a Memorandum
of Trust avoids disclosure of the complete
Trust document and maintains confidentiality of the entirety of
the Trust document. This is useful for the transfer of assets to
